Job Description Our client is seeking a Finance Attorney to join their team, with responsibility for :
Structuring and negotiating complex commercial real estate and development transactions
Handling public and private financings, including tax-exempt bond financing
Managing state and local government lending programs and incentive agreements
Advising on federal and state tax credit programs (e.g., New Markets Tax Credits, Historic Tax Credits, Low-Income Housing Tax Credits) and related corporate structuring
Collaborating across practice areas to deliver high-impact legal solutions in real estate finance, public finance, and incentives
Qualifications
7+ years of relevant experience in finance, real estate, or public finance law
Strong, demonstrable expertise with tax credit programs and multi-layered financing
Experience with state and local incentive programs (highly preferred)
Exceptional drafting, negotiation, and client communication abilities
Admission to the New Jersey Bar and substantial experience practicing in New Jersey
